Email marketing is becoming more and more popular as the price of direct mail continues to climb. With the proper planning a email marketing blast can motivate your customers to make a purchase or persuade new customers to use your product or services.

1. Get a plan Stan- Behind every great email marketing campaign is a plan. A plan gets you where you want to go, sets objectives for your campaign andmaps out ways to meet the objectives. Much like a map, with out a good plan you will have know way to know how to get were you want to go.

2. Target your market- Before you can blast out your emailer you need to define your target market. The more targeted the email the better your results. Once you determine who you are going to reach, you can then tailor your email marketing message to that customers needs. Always remember the more specific the email peices is to your target markets needs the better the results of your blast will be. Breaking your email mailing list into market segments and then tayloring the message for them is much more effective then blasting your entire list a general message.

3. Make it good looking - Your email marketing peice should be atractive and easy to read in all the different mail clients.

4. Give a call to action.

5. Follow Up

Need help creating your email marketing campaign?  Give us a call today- 608-758-4841

One of the questions we often receive from clients is how online shopping carts handle credit card processing.  The main E-Commerce platform that we use can be setup two ways when it comes to processing credit card payments.
  1. Authorization only: This state means that the credit card of the customer has been verified, but payment has not been processed yet. The capture button must be clicked in order for payment to be collected.  Until you click the Capture button in the admin section, the payment will remain as Pending and no funds will be transferred to your merchant account.  This method is usually only used when manually processing orders or if you have problems with cancellations.
  2. Authorize and Capture: If you are using a payment gateway, such as Authorize.net or PayPal Website Payments Pro, this setting will authorize the card number and automatically transfer the funds into your payment gateway/merchant account.  Once an order is placed and the funds are transferred into your account, you will need to void or force a refund in order to cancel the order and transfer money back to the customers card.  This will usually take a few days to process.
Foremost Media can help your company with all your eCommerece website development needs.  Learn more about our services here.
Here is a common questions we receive from new clients regarding SEO and launching their websites: 
QUESTION: In your experience, how long does it take before a new site starts showing up in Google and the other search engines? I realize it probably varies, but I’m just curious about what kind of average to expect.

ANSWER:  Regarding your question, there are a couple answers.  Search engines work by sending out small programs called "spiderbots" to "take pictures" of websites.  In order to take a picture of a site, they need to be able to find it.  This is called being "indexed".  In order for this to happen, it is important that your site be submitted to the search engines.  This is relatively easy to do.  The search engines may also "find" your site if another "indexed" site has a link from their site to your site.  Now, once a site is "indexed" it becomes POSSIBLE for you to rank for keywords in the search engines.  However, it does not guarantee that you will.  To get "indexed" can take anywhere from a week to a couple of months.  

Whether you rank for keywords in the search engines is a different story. It is entirely dependent on a number of SEO factors and is not possible to give you a time frame for these because of the complexity of the factors as well as the volatility of the web as a whole . It's very important to start working on your Search Engine Optimization while your site is being built. There are many on-site factors that should be addressed as the site is built to give your site a leg up on the competition. After site launch you should include some on-going SEO services to keep your site moving in the right direction.

QUESTION: My understanding is that Google puts new sites into a sandbox for a certain amount of time to ensure the site is stable before even listing it among search results. If that’s the case, how long do you usually see a site in the sandbox? 
ANSWER: The "sandbox" is a theoretical SEO concept. The sandbox concept suggests that domain name age determines Google's trust of the domain name. It suggests that a lack of trust during the (first 3 months usually) when a domain is new causes an automatic suspension (or holding pattern) of rankings. In my experience, the "sandbox" is partial myth. I say partial because indeed the age of the domain is an SEO factor. Also, Google keeps an eye on how fast SEO factors are "throttled" and if you go too fast, you will find yourself in a sandbox-like situation. Those things being said, there is no real sandbox, just those factors. However, it is possible to overcome domain age to quickly rank if the other factors are optimized. Though, since they can't be done too quickly, it still takes time anyway. So, either way you cut it, for the purposes of your question I would say 3 months. I hope that helps. It's nice to talk to someone who knows a little something about it! Let me know if I can ever do anything for you.

Foremost Media has a team of dedicated search engine marketing professionals that can help you come up with and implement a online marketing plan for your website. Whether your site is brand new or has been around for a while and just needs some help, contact us today to get started!

Learn more about our SEO services
One of the spam filtration tactics the majority of hosting companies use including Foremost Media is greylisting.

What that means is that each time a given mailbox on our email servers receives an email from an unknown contact (ip), that mail is rejected with a "try again later"-message (This happens at the machine level and is transparent to the end user- in other words our mail server asks the sending mail server to resend the message). This means that all mail gets delayed for a matter of seconds until the senders email server automatically tries to deliver it again. Most legit mail servers are set up for this and try again in a few seconds- where most spamming software will not try again later.

Why use Greylisting?

Greylisting is a very effective method of spam blocking that comes at a minimal price in terms of performance. Most of the actual processing that needs to be done for Greylisting takes place on the sender's server. It has been shown to block upwards of 95% of incoming spam simply because so many spammers don't use a standard mail server which will do automatic retries.

Can I turn off Greylisting?

While logged into your web admin panel there is a check box to enable/disable greylisting. If checked, this will allow users to selectively turn off Greylisting (useful if you have an account that receives time sensitive mail)



Many of our customers have received a letter via the US Post office from a company called DNS Services containing a "Fake Invoice".

This company has been sending realistic looking bills like the one below, which are really just a solicitation for  their DNS services (A service that Foremost Media hosting customers already enjoy for free. While this practice is  not technically illegal, it is pretty unethical and has caused a lot of confusion for businesses receiving the "fake bill".  If you read the fine print on this invoice you should see this statement:
THIS IS A SOLICITATION FOR THE ORDER OF GOOD AND SERVICES, OR BOTH, AND NOT A BILL, INVOICE, OR STATEMENT OF ACCOUNT DUE. YOU ARE UNDER NO OBLIGATION TO MAKE ANY PAYMENTS ON ACCOUNT OF THIS OFFER UNLESS YOU ACCEPT THIS OFFER.
We at Foremost Media strongly recommend that if you receive this bill you just throw it away.  We do not recommend using their services.  The Foremost Media Name appears on the bill because we currently host your DNS and we have no association with this company.

If you ever have any questions about invoices you receive regarding your website or online marketing don't hesitate to contact us.

Copy of the DNS Services Scam Letter (Sorry About The Quality)


This scam does not appear to be isolated to Foremost Media Customers.  Several other websites have similar warnings to their customers about this very letter:





Foremost Media Server Update Notice:

Monthly Microsoft Windows Update Notification Start Time: Tuesday, October 9, 2012 @ 3:00 AM in the Server's Time Zone
End Time: Friday, October 12, 2012 @ 4:00 AM in the Server's Time Zone 
Impact: Websites may be temporarily offline while servers reboot

What will be done? 
Whenever new Microsoft updates are released, the servers will automatically apply the patches within a patch window of 3:00AM-4:00AM in the server's time zone (based on the server zone you have chosen to be in). This generally happens once per month and starts on the second Tuesday of the month.

How will this maintenance affect me? 
During a Microsoft Update, patches will be installed and servers will automatically reboot. The entire patching process typically takes less than 30 minutes; however, in some cases where Microsoft releases a service pack or large number of patches, it may take longer. During a reboot, your website will temporarily be offline.

Does this require any action on my part? 
This is a general notice and does not require any action on your part. 

Who do I contact if I have questions about this maintenance? 
If you have any questions or concerns, you may simply visit our website and contact our team.  We will be able to assist you. If your website or control panel are unavailable in a manner inconsistent with this notice, please open a service ticket for immediate assistance.
This blog post is meant to help you with the first step for beta testing an iPhone application currently in development at Foremost Media. This is NOT the process that all your users will have to go through to install your app. Once you app is ready for prime time we will get your application digitally signed by Apple (Required for distributed on the App Store) and set up distribution through the
App Store.

In the mean time while we test and develop your application we will need to know your Device ID (UDID). Once we have your UDID the application will be signed specifically for your device so you can test it.

Below are some simple instructions on how to retrieve your UDID:

Search iTunes App Store for "UDID" by Harrison Apps, LLC.  This is a free download.


Install the application on your apple device and then launch it:


The application will retrieve your UDID information and you can click on "Send Device Info Email" in the application to send it to your project manager at Foremost Media.


Once we have your UDID the application will be signed specifically for your device and will send further instruction on how to install the app on your device.